Investment Rating - The investment rating for the steel industry is "Recommended" [2] Core Insights - The Korean steel industry entered a platform period around the early 21st century, with POSCO responding to declining profits during this reduction phase by cutting capital expenditures and reducing debt levels [2][21] - The unit GDP steel consumption in Korea has decreased from 7248 tons per billion USD in 2001 to 3192 tons per billion USD in 2022, indicating a shift in demand dynamics [2][11] - POSCO has maintained a crude steel production of over 35 million tons despite domestic demand challenges, adjusting its product mix towards higher value-added products [21][29] Summary by Sections 1. Development of the Korean Steel Industry - The Korean steel industry began in the 1960s and has gone through three main phases: initial entry (1968-1972), gradual catch-up (1973-1988), and rapid expansion (post-1989) [9][15] - POSCO played a crucial role in the development of the Korean steel industry, with significant government support and international assistance from Japan [15][17] 2. Economic Context - Korea's GDP growth has slowed from an average of 7.2% from 1991-2000 to 3.5% from 2001-2023, reflecting a transition from rapid industrialization to a more stable growth phase [6][7] - The industrial value added as a percentage of GDP has fluctuated, stabilizing between 32%-34% since 2010 [7] 3. POSCO's Strategic Responses - POSCO has not significantly reduced production but has instead focused on reducing capital expenditures and debt, with capital expenditures dropping from 65.7 trillion KRW in 2013 to 25.6 trillion KRW in 2015 [25][28] - The company has also reduced its R&D spending, which fell from 5.92 trillion KRW in 2011 to 5.37 trillion KRW in 2022 [28] 4. Investment Recommendations - Chinese steel companies are advised to learn from POSCO's experience by adjusting product structures, accelerating mergers and acquisitions, and reducing capital expenditures and debt levels to navigate similar challenges [31]
